The roots of this prayer book trace back to the founder of Chabad Hasidism, Rabbi Shneur Zalman of Liadi (the Alter Rebbe). In the late 18th century, he meticulously vetted various prayer texts to create a version that aligned perfectly with both Jewish law (Halakha) and Kabbalistic tradition.
